Deoxypregnesolone-16-ene

Deoxypregnesolone-16-ene is a steroidal compound derived from the parent drug Deoxypregnesolone via the introduction of a double bond between carbon positions 16 and 17, concurrent with the removal of a hydroxyl group at C16. This structural modification disrupts the parent’s 17β-hydroxyl functionality, creating a conjugated enone system spanning C16–C20. The molecule retains a 3β-hydroxyl group and a Δ5(6) double bond in the A-ring, while the B-ring features a 16-ene substitution, altering its metabolic stability and polarity. It arises as a synthetic byproduct during oxidative steps in the parent drug’s production, specifically during C16 hydroxylation pathways. This compound serves as an HPLC reference standard for quantifying process-related impurities in Deoxypregnesolone formulations.
